Very extensive infarction is demonstrated in the posterior circulation-bland infarcts with restricted diffusion shown in the posterior inferior cerebellar artery territory bilaterally, anterior inferior cerebellar artery territory, and the right superior cerebellar artery territory. Haemorrhagic change is demonstrated within the infarcts in both posterior cerebral artery territories within the occipital lobes, and in the left thalamus. Bland infarction shown on the right thalamus and bilateral midbrain. There are punctate areas of infarction seen in other vascular distributions, in particular to areas within the right middle cerebral artery, and peripherally in the left middle cerebral artery territory.
